2. Essential Oils

Essential oils are liquid extracts from plants that can be used in many natural and alternative health practices such as aromatherapy and naturopathy. They contain the potent chemical compounds that give plants their fragrance and are made by expression, distillation or cold pressing. Because of their potent properties, many people use them to treat various ailments like anxiety, depression as well as sleep disorders, pain and stress.

Certain studies have demonstrated that essential oils can be antidepressant, in addition to being stimulating and calming, antibacterial, and antiviral. Aromatherapy also has soothing and anti-inflammatory effects. Essential oils can also be used to replace chemical-based cleaning and personal care products.

There is a lack of research conducted on the effectiveness and benefits of essential oils. Some of the claims made aren't supported by any evidence. When using essential oils, it's important to seek out professional guidance and prioritize security. Essential oils can be toxic when swallowed, especially if they come into contact with the eyes or are consumed by infants or small children. They can also irritate the skin or cause an allergic reaction. If your skin is sensitive to them, mix them with a carrier oil like coconut or jojoba prior to applying the cream to your skin.

It's also a good idea to test out the oil on your skin before applying it. Some reports suggest that the essential oil of peppermint can help relieve symptoms of irritable bowel disease (IBS) and lemon essential oils may help ease tension headaches if applied topically. Purchasing high quality essential oils is crucial, as the chemical make-up of the oil may differ according to the plant from the plant it was derived and the processing techniques used.

3. Multivitamins

Thirteen vitamins and 15 minerals are crucial for your health. They help in the production of enzymes and hormones that boost immunity, regulate cell growth, reproduction and metabolism, and more. They are found in many foods, such as fruits and vegetables as well as whole grain products, beans and lentils along with seeds and nuts and fish. They're available as single vitamins and in multivitamins, that contain a variety of nutrients in varying amounts. Multivitamins can be found in tablet capsules, capsules and powder gummies, and liquid form. They are typically taken one or twice daily. Many manufacturers offer specialized multivitamins designed for different types of sexes, age groups and levels of physical activity. The advantages of multivitamins are debated experts suggest they fill in nutritional gaps, however others warn that they can cause more harm than good. Some people can get all the vitamins and nutrients they require from their diet. Others, especially those with certain conditions, struggle.

Some people may require more vitamin and mineral support when they suffer from digestive issues, lack of appetite, are on a restricted calorie diet or are taking certain medications. Additionally, certain people might benefit from higher doses of certain nutrients, including those who are vegan or vegetarian (as they are at a higher chance of having deficiencies in vitamin B12 and D) as well as the elderly, children, pregnant women and active adults (6).

If you decide to take a multivitamin, be sure to investigate the product and brand thoroughly. Because dietary supplements are not subject to the oversight of the FDA They may contain lower or higher amounts of certain nutrients that are listed on the label. They may also contain chemicals, contaminants and other ingredients that can be harmful for your health.
